Dona is making the piano her blues transporter. It takes her voice and band on an all original 13 song trip all over the blues landscape. From soulful slowburners to gospel influenced blues to rollicking, rolling, rockers she backs her vocal talents with her excellent keyboard skills, whether on piano, Wurlitzer, organ or clave. All are worth a listen but her a capella “I Am” is a wonderful tribute to being a women. - Anne LamontLee DelRay
